Metallurgical equipment plays a pivotal role in the manufacturing processes of various metal products. The copper mould, in particular, is a specialized tool used in the continuous casting of steel. As molten steel is poured into the copper mould, it solidifies and takes the shape of the mould, forming continuous steel billets or slabs. The quality of the copper mould directly impacts the surface quality and internal integrity of the steel products.
